The size of Niddrie is approximately 1.9 square kilometres. There are 10 parks, covering nearly 5.5% of the total area. The population of Niddrie in 2016 was 5479 people. By 2021 the population was 5901 showing a population growth of 7.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Niddrie is 40-49 years. Households in Niddrie are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Niddrie work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 74.70% of the homes in Niddrie were owner-occupied compared with 73.00% in 2016.
